Canaural Ear Drops for Dogs and Cats

Canaural Ear Drops, Suspension for Dogs and Cats is specifically formulated for the treatment of otitis externa including the ear mite, Otodectes cynotis, infestation in the dog and cat.

Contraindications:

  • Do not use in animals with a perforated eardrum
  • Do not use concomitantly with products known to be ototoxic
  • Do not use in animals with known hypersensitivity to the active substances or to the excipient

Administration:

  • Where appropriate, prior to administration, the ear canal and the surrounding area should be cleaned mechanically or by irrigation taking care to avoid further damage to the skin. Any excess exudate, hair or debris should be carefully removed prior to the application of the ear drops. Animal owners should only do this on the direction of the prescribing veterinary surgeon
  • Shake the bottle well before use
  • Instil 5-10 drops into the ear according to the size of the animal and ear canal twice daily
  • Without allowing the animal to shake its head, very gently massage the ear canal after administration holding the pinna in an upright position to ensure penetration of the drops into the ear
  • Where ear mite infection is present, consideration should be given to treating both ears, even if infection is apparent in only one
  • Treatment should continue for at least 3 weeks to ensure that successive generations of ear mites are killed. Animals that are in contact should also be treated

Shelf Life:

  • Shelf-life after first opening the immediate packaging: 3 months

Storage:

  • Do not store above 25°C
  • Protect from direct sunlight
  • Keep the bottle in the outer carton
